Abstract

An urban intersection structure, wherein a first trunk road (1) and a second trunk road (2) form a central platform (3) at the intersection, and the first trunk road (1) is provided with an underground passage through the central platform (3). The low-slung tunnel (4) leads to the over-the-line turning tunnel (5) from the low-slung tunnel (4). The low tunnel is divided into two surface lanes (7, 8) with opposite driving directions for large vehicles, and the two surface lanes (7, 8) are connected on the central platform (3) to form a U-turn lane (9, 10) ), the two U-turn lanes (9, 10) are located on the left and right sides of the straight lane occupied by the second arterial road (2) on the central platform (3). The urban intersection structure utilizes low-slung tunnels (4), cross-line turning tunnels (5) and central platform (3) to divert large and small vehicles and vehicles in all directions.

technical field

[0001] The invention relates to urban road structures, especially urban crossroad structures. Background technique

[0002] What is good traffic? Interchange Pass is the best transportation! At present, urban intersections mainly adopt road structures such as plane intersections, roundabouts, viaducts, multi-storey overpasses, and high-clearance tunnels. However, these existing road structures have defects of one kind or another, and cannot effectively solve the problem of traffic jams in cities. For example, for intersections that use level intersections, traffic lights need to be used to control the passage of each lane in turn, and the vehicles are gathered together before they are released, resulting in serious congestion at the intersection, and drivers rushing to rush to the red in order to compete for time. lights, it is easy to cause accidents such as rear-end collisions or lane-changing collisions, resulting in serious losses such as personal inju...
